A few sample questions
1. In gymnastics, what is a 'salto'?
Answer: A flip or somersault performed in the air
A salto is a flip or somersault performed in the air without hand support on the apparatus, and it can be done forward, backward, or sideways.
2. What is the 'vault' in gymnastics?
Answer: An event where gymnasts sprint, jump off a springboard, and perform acrobatic moves over an apparatus
The vault is a gymnastics event where athletes sprint down a runway, launch off a springboard, push off a vaulting table, and perform acrobatic maneuvers before landing.
3. In gymnastics, what does 'stick the landing' mean?
Answer: Landing firmly without any steps, hops, or wobbles
'Sticking the landing' means landing perfectly still with no extra steps, hops, or balance adjustments, which is critical for avoiding deductions in competition.
